The Yews School is an independent girls' school in Hackney, educating around 476 pupils. Entry is at age 11, with an 11+ assessment forming part of the admissions process. The school is led by headteacher Mrs Rebecca Deutsch and is inspected by the Independent Schools Inspectorate.

The Yews School 11+: frequently asked questions
Where is The Yews School located?
The Yews School is located at 147 Stamford Hill, London, N16 5LG.
What type of school is The Yews School?
The Yews School is an independent (fee-paying) school in Greater London.
How many pupils attend The Yews School?
The Yews School has approximately 476 pupils on roll.
